If you’re not a gamer, here’s the quick rundown: The Sims 4, a beloved life simulation game, had a glitch where Sim characters were getting pregnant at a rampant, almost uncontrollable rate. This wasn’t the usual in-game experience—it turned the pregnancy aspect upside down, creating chaos and confusion. The bug was traced back to performance tweaks that unintentionally broke the delicate balance of the game’s pregnancy mechanics. Thankfully, it’s now fixed, and pregnancy-related mods can safely return to their pre-update state. You can read more about it here.
